Honto-ji is the head temple of the Nichiren sect, located in Hiraga, Matsudo City, Chiba Prefecture. Often referred to as the "Hydrangea Temple," it is celebrated for its ever-changing gardens and natural landscapes. As a significant center for Nichiren Buddhism, it has long been a place of devotion for the local community and pilgrims. The temple grounds are filled with seasonal blooms, offering a different, beautiful expression depending on when you visit.
As a temple that preserves the traditions of Nichiren Buddhism, Honto-ji has served as a spiritual cornerstone for many years. The temple houses sacred treasures such as the Kaiun Kosiku Nichizo Bosatsu and Daikokufukujoten, with special ceremonies and prayers held for these deities. Visitors come to experience authentic Japanese temple architecture and the profound spiritual culture that has been passed down through generations.

The greatest draw of Honto-ji is its seasonal natural beauty. The temple attracts many visitors during the hydrangea season in early summer and the autumn foliage season. Honto-ji offers completely different atmospheres depending on the season. From May to June, the hydrangeas (the temple's namesake) are in full bloom. The autumn season is also a spectacular time to visit as the entire area is bathed in vibrant colors. The temple is open from 5:00 to 17:00 (last entry at 16:30). Visiting in the early morning allows you to enjoy the profound silence and serenity of the grounds. Please note that for periods involving paid prayer services, the hours are 9:00 to 16:30.

Visitors can experience traditional Japanese prayers and rituals, ranging from general blessings for family safety, academic success, and traffic safety to special prayers for childbirth and Shichi-Go-San celebrations. The temple also serves as a space for cultural activities such as yoga and calligraphy, providing a unique opportunity to connect with Japanese spirituality and lifestyle in a tranquil environment.
Honto-ji is situated in the Hiraga area of Matsudo, Chiba. The surrounding neighborhood is a peaceful residential area where you can enjoy a relaxing stroll through typical Japanese local scenery. The temple is easily accessible from urban areas, being within walking distance of Kita-Kogane Station on the JR Joban Line.

When visiting a temple, it is customary to wear modest and respectful clothing. As the grounds may have uneven surfaces or gravel paths, comfortable walking shoes are highly recommended. Please note that cash is required for purchasing wooden tablets or participating in certain prayers. English language support is limited, so checking information in advance is helpful. When photographing, please respect the temple rules, as photography is often restricted during active ceremonies or prayers.
